Sen. Vincent Fort Requests Meeting with Secretary of Army to Discuss Fort McPherson Redevelopment

ATLANTA (August 20, 2014) | Senator Vincent Fort (D — Atlanta) has requested a meeting with the Secretary of Army John McHugh in light of the McPherson Implementing Local Redevelopment Authority’s (MILRA) decision to proceed with the sale of 330 acres of the historic military base to Tyler Perry.

“It is my hope that a meeting with Secretary McHugh will produce an informative and meaningful dialogue, something that has been absent from the current redevelopment discussions,” said Sen. Fort. “It is imperative that Secretary McHugh use his authority to halt the back room dealings surrounding the sale of Fort McPherson.  This entire process has been high jacked by those who have no regard for the public’s input.”

Sen. Fort has joined a growing number of local community activists calling for a transparent and open redevelopment process. The MILRA has entered into an agreement to sale a large portion of the land to filmmaker Tyler Perry. The public was left out of these discussions and only made aware of the possible deal after the agreement was in place.

Earlier this month, Sen. Fort sent Secretary McHugh calling on the Army to intervene and block the proposed sale of Fort McPherson.
